Heim >Web-Frontend >View.js >Onmount in Vue entspricht dem Lebenszyklus der Reaktion

Onmount in Vue entspricht dem Lebenszyklus der Reaktion

下次还敢
下次还敢Original
2024-05-09 13:42:16869Durchsuche

onMounted in Vue entspricht der useEffect-Lebenszyklusmethode in React mit einem leeren Abhängigkeitsarray [], das unmittelbar nach dem Mounten der Komponente im DOM ausgeführt wird.

Onmount in Vue entspricht dem Lebenszyklus der Reaktion

onMounted in Vue entspricht welchem ​​Lebenszyklus in React? onMounted 对应 React 中的哪个生命周期?

Vue 中的 onMounted 生命周期钩子在组件挂载到 DOM 后立即执行。它对应于 React 中的生命周期方法 useEffect,带有空依赖项数组 []

详细解释:

  • Vue 中的 onMounted

    • 在组件挂载到 DOM 后立即执行。
    • 可以用于执行需要 DOM 节点或状态的代码,例如:

      • 设置事件监听器
      • 发出网络请求
  • React 中的 useEffect

    • 在组件首次挂载和每次更新后执行。
    • 如果提供空依赖项数组 [],则只会在组件首次挂载时执行。
    • 可以用于执行与 Vue 中 onMounted 相同的任务。

因此,Vue 中的 onMounted 生命周期钩子对应于 React 中的 useEffect 生命周期方法,带有空依赖项数组 []

Der onMounted-Lebenszyklus-Hook in Vue wird sofort ausgeführt, nachdem die Komponente im DOM bereitgestellt wurde. Es entspricht der Lebenszyklusmethode useEffect in React mit einem leeren Abhängigkeitsarray []. 🎜🎜🎜Detaillierte Erklärung: 🎜
  • 🎜🎜onMounted in Vue: 🎜
    • Unmittelbar nachdem die Komponente im DOM gemountet wurde implementieren.
    • 🎜 kann zum Ausführen von Code verwendet werden, der DOM-Knoten oder -Zustände erfordert, zum Beispiel: 🎜
      • Ereignis-Listener festlegen
      • Netzwerkanforderungen ausgeben
      • ul >
  • 🎜🎜useEffect in React:🎜
    • Wenn die Komponente zum ersten Mal gemountet wird und bei jedem Update später hingerichtet.
    • Wenn ein leeres Abhängigkeitsarray [] bereitgestellt wird, wird es nur ausgeführt, wenn die Komponente zum ersten Mal gemountet wird.
    • Kann verwendet werden, um die gleichen Aufgaben wie onMounted in Vue auszuführen.
🎜Daher entspricht der Lebenszyklus-Hook onMounted in Vue der Lebenszyklus-Methode useEffect in React. Mit leerem Abhängigkeitsarray []. 🎜

Das obige ist der detaillierte Inhalt vonOnmount in Vue entspricht dem Lebenszyklus der Reaktion.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n